The Bio/Non-Bio Myth: Why Love, Not DNA, Makes a Family

Kevin and Alim—longtime partners, dads of two, and global citizens—share how they built their family through Canadian surrogacy, what they looked for in an egg donor, and how they talk to their kids about donor conception using a “meet them where they are” approach. We get real about the bio vs. non-bio parent feelings (yes, they’re normal), the difference between a natural birth and a planned C-section as intended parents, and the constant “coming out” kids do at school. 🏳️‍🌈 Key Takeaways

  • Intentionality > DNA: Non-bio worries are common; attachment grows through caregiving, time, and presence.
  • Normalize origin stories early: Use “drop the seed” moments—casual, repeated, age-appropriate mentions.
  • Prepare your ‘school scripts’: Short, kind, clear answers for curious adults and kids.
  • Know your lanes (Canada): Surrogacy is legal with restrictions; agency vs. independent both require strong legal and clinical partners.
  • Policy matters: Some citizenship regimes still hinge on DNA, which doesn’t reflect modern families.


🏳️‍🌈 About the Guest(s)🏳️‍🌈

Kevin – Canadian/Swiss dual citizen, longtime New Yorker, Vice Chair at Fertility Friends Foundation, a Canadian registered charity that offers need-based grants and a clinic partnership program covering a full IVF cycle for selected recipients.

Alim – Immigrated from Africa to Canada at age six; has lived and worked around the world. Together with Kevin for 21+ years, married 11, dad to Ava (10) and Noah (8).
